Mountain biking around La Guardia De Jaén offers diverse landscapes, characterized by the dramatic backdrop of Sierra Mágina Natural Park and the vast "sea of olives" that defines the region. The area features varied terrain, from the reforested hills of Cerro de San Cristóbal to the riparian vegetation along the Guadalbullón River. These natural features provide a rich environment for mountain bike trails, catering to a range of skill levels.

Jaén is a beautiful city in Andalusia, known for its olive groves and rich Moorish heritage. The city is a mix of old and new architecture, with highlights including the Catedral de la Asunción de Jaén and the Santa Capilla de San Andrés. The imposing Castillo de Santa Catalina stands on a hilltop, offering spectacular views over the city and surrounding olive groves. Jaén offers a peaceful, authentic Andalusian experience, away from the hustle and bustle of the larger cities. The local cuisine is rich and varied, with an emphasis on olive oil, a major export from the region.

Frequently Asked Questions

How many mountain bike trails are available around La Guardia de Jaén?

There are over 160 mountain bike trails to explore around La Guardia de Jaén, catering to various skill levels. The komoot community has highly rated these routes, with an average score of 4.7 stars.

What kind of terrain can I expect on mountain bike trails around La Guardia de Jaén?

The terrain around La Guardia de Jaén is diverse, characterized by the dramatic backdrop of Sierra Mágina Natural Park, vast olive groves often called the 'sea of olives,' and the reforested hills of Cerro de San Cristóbal. You'll also find routes along the riparian vegetation of the Guadalbullón River, offering a mix of challenging climbs and scenic paths.

Are there mountain bike trails suitable for beginners or families in La Guardia de Jaén?

Yes, La Guardia de Jaén offers options for all skill levels. There are 12 easy mountain bike routes available. The Jaén – Olivo Arena loop from Jaén is an easy 4.6-mile (7.5 km) path, perfect for a gentle ride. Additionally, the Vía Verde del Aceite, an old railway line, provides a picturesque and generally flatter route through olive groves, suitable for families.

What are some challenging mountain bike routes for experienced riders?

For experienced riders seeking a challenge, there are 45 difficult mountain bike routes around La Guardia de Jaén. A notable option is the El Balcón Restaurant loop from Asociación de Vecinos "Juntos Ya", which covers 25.3 miles (40.7 km) with significant elevation changes, offering a demanding ride through varied landscapes.

Are there any mountain bike trails with good viewpoints or natural features?

Absolutely. Many trails offer stunning vistas. From Cerro de San Cristóbal, you can enjoy panoramic views of the blue-tinged Sierra de Jabalcuz and the expansive olive groves. The Lakeside View of Pegalajar – La Charca de Pegalajar loop from Pegalajar provides scenic lakeside views. The region's defining feature, the 'sea of olives,' also offers unique and picturesque backdrops throughout your ride.

What historical landmarks or attractions can I see along the mountain bike trails?

While riding, you can encounter several historical and natural attractions. The imposing Castle of Santa Catalina offers breathtaking views. You might also pass by the Start of the Vía Verde del Aceite, a historical railway line. The town of La Guardia de Jaén itself features the Castle of La Guardia de Jaén and the Iglesia Parroquial de la Asunción, showcasing the region's rich heritage.

What do other mountain bikers enjoy most about the trails in La Guardia de Jaén?

The mountain bike trails in La Guardia de Jaén are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.7 stars from over 250 reviews. Riders frequently praise the diverse landscapes, from the extensive olive groves to the mountainous terrain of Sierra Mágina, and the variety of routes catering to different ability levels.

Are there any loop mountain bike trails in the area?

Yes, many of the mountain bike trails around La Guardia de Jaén are designed as loops, offering convenient starting and ending points. Examples include the Jaén – Olivo Arena loop from Jaén and the Lakeside View of Pegalajar – La Charca de Pegalajar loop from Pegalajar, allowing you to return to your starting point without retracing your steps.

When is the best time of year for mountain biking in La Guardia de Jaén?

The region generally offers good conditions for mountain biking for much of the year. Spring and autumn typically provide pleasant temperatures, making them ideal for longer rides. While specific seasonal conditions can vary, the diverse terrain means there are usually suitable options available, though summer can be very hot.

Are there any trails that pass through the famous 'sea of olives'?

Yes, the 'sea of olives' is a defining feature of the Jaén province, and many mountain bike trails traverse these iconic landscapes. For example, The Olive Groves of Pegalajar - Sierra is a moderate route that winds directly through these extensive olive groves, offering a quintessential regional experience.

Are there any mountain bike trails that follow river paths?

Yes, you can find pleasant routes along the Guadalbullón River. The river's course features abundant riparian vegetation, providing a refreshing contrast to the surrounding landscape. A route from La Guardia de Jaén, passing by Cerrillo de San Cristóbal, offers views of the Guadalbullón valley, making for a scenic ride.
